Suppose that ƒ is a function given as f(x) = 4x² + 5x + 3.
Simplify the expression f(x + h).
f(x + h)
Simplify the difference quotient,
ƒ(x + h) − ƒ(x)
h
=
Submit Question
The derivative of the function at x is the limit of the difference quotient as h approaches zero.
f(x+h)-f(x)
f'(x) =lim
h→0
h
ƒ(x + h) − f(x)
h
=

Suppose that is a function given as f(x) = 4x + 5x + 3.Simplify the expression f(x + h).f(x + h)Simplify

Answers

Answer:

  f(x +h) = 4x² +4h² +8xh +5x +5h +3

  (f(x+h) -f(x))/h = 4h +8x +5

  f'(x) = 8x +5

Step-by-step explanation:

For f(x) = 4x² +5x +3, you want the simplified expression f(x+h), the difference quotient (f(x+h) -f(x))/h, and the value of that at h=0.

F(x+h)

Put (x+h) where h is in the function, and simplify:

  f(x+h) = 4(x+h)² +5(x+h) +3

  = 4(x² +2xh +h²) +5x +5h +3

  f(x +h) = 4x² +4h² +8xh +5x +5h +3

Difference quotient

The difference quotient is ...

  (f(x+h) -f(x))/h = ((4x² +4h² +8xh +5x +5h +3) - (4x² +5x +3))/h

  = (4h² +8xh +5h)/h

  (f(x+h) -f(x))/h = 4h +8x +5

Limit

When h=0, the value of this is ...

  f'(x) = 4·0 +8x +5

  f'(x) = 8x +5

__

Additional comment

Technically, the difference quotient is undefined at h=0, because h is in the denominator, and we cannot divide by 0. The limit as h→0 will be the value of the simplified rational expression that has h canceled from every term of the difference. This will always be the case for difference quotients for polynomial functions.

Convert from radians to degrees.

1/4π

Answers

1/4π radians is approximately equal to 45 degrees.

To convert a value from radians to degrees, multiply the value by 180/π. For example, to convert π/4 radians to degrees, multiply π/4 by 180/π to get 45 degrees. This conversion is useful for converting angles between the two units of measurement.

Degrees = Radians × 180/π.

Therefore, to convert 1/4π radians to degrees, we have:

Degrees = (1/4π) × (180/π) ≈ 45°

Hence, 1/4π radians is approximately equal to 45 degrees.

Find the values of sine, cosine, tangent, cosecant, secant, and cotangent for the angle θ in standard position on the coordinate plane with the point (9,4) on its terminal side.

sin θ =

cos θ =

tan θ =

csc θ =

sec θ =

cot θ =

Answers

The values for the trigonometric functions for given coordinates are,

sin θ = 0.406, cos θ = 0.914,

tan θ = 0.444, cosec θ = 2.46,

sec θ = 1.04,  cot θ = 2.25

What are trigonometric functions?

The ratio of sides of a right-angled triangle is the basis for trigonometric functions and identities. Trigonometric formulas are used to determine the sine, cosine, tangent, secant, and cotangent values for the perpendicular side, hypotenuse, and base of a right triangle.

Given the standard position on the coordinate plane with the point (9,4)

x = 9 and y = 4

Start by sketching the related triangle and the terminal side in the standard position.

Calculate the hypotenuse's missing side using the Pythagorean Theorem.

so h² = 4² + 9²

h² = 16 + 81

h² =97

h = √97

so sinθ = y/h = 4/√97 = 0.406

cosθ = x/h = 9/√97 = 0.914

tanθ = y/x = 4/9 = 0.444

cosecθ = h/y = √97/4 = 2.46

secθ= h/x = √97/9 = 1.04

cotθ = x/y = 9/4 = 2.25

Hence values for functions are,

sin θ = 0.406, cos θ = 0.914,

tan θ = 0.444, cosec θ = 2.46,

sec θ = 1.04,  cot θ = 2.25
